St. Paul's is an evangelical lutheran church affiliated with

the Missouri Synod. We are located in the heart of Albany, NY in a beautiful and historic building near Washington Park.

 

St. Paul's history dates back to 1838 when the church was

founded by German immigrants. Today, the congregation has

evolved to reflect the ethnic variety and vitality of Albany.

 

Our common bond is a love for people and a loyalty to the

word of God. Through a ministry of Word and Sacrament we

share our faith and grow together in God's grace, that

through faith Christ may dwell in our hearts.
